Case Narrative Writing: Mastering the Art of Concise Communication
Effective communication is paramount in the medical field, and case reports serve as a vital tool for disseminating knowledge and advancing clinical practice. Crafting compelling case reports, however, requires precision and clarity. This article delves into the nuances of case report writing, providing insights on structuring your narrative, choosing appropriate language, and ensuring conciseness.
A well-structured case report follows a logical progression, starting with a captivating introduction that presents the patient's presentation. Next, delve into the patient's past experiences, providing relevant details about their symptoms. The evaluation process should be meticulously described, outlining the methods employed and the findings obtained. Thereafter, detail the intervention plan implemented, emphasizing its rationale and any adaptations made throughout the course of care.
The results section should concisely summarize the patient's response to treatment, incorporating any improvements observed. Finally, conclude your findings, offering insights into the case and its implications for clinical practice.
